Transaction 0217ef76c0a5d08f3fecd10bd3e2281b8c41aab36e431b2f51496090dcd1bce5

1 Input
2 Outputs
  • 0217ef76c0a5d08f3fecd10bd3e2281b8c41aab36e431b2f51496090dcd1bce5:0
  • value  694697840
    address  3MzkH68MX3629Wwb6ppjt8vGZRirN9bSbr
  • 0217ef76c0a5d08f3fecd10bd3e2281b8c41aab36e431b2f51496090dcd1bce5:1
  • value  22162302
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w